I have a naked fz6 2008 model with ABS, I bought her brand new on december 2008 so I have been riding it for two years and 45000 kms

The ABS has never been a problem while riding and I have ridden my bike in a lot of different road surfaces, both dry, wet, paved, unpaved, etc and our local roads are not exactly tracks so bumps are pretty common everywhere.

I consider I have a good braking technique and a proof of that has to be that the ABS does not get activated whenever I brake, and sometimes is hard with no ABS getting activated at all.

When I have to ride the fz6 "off road" I take it easy because of two reasons:
1. it's not a ds, mx or enduro bike
2. I am not a dirt rider
so no problems at all off the road.

on the other side the ABS has saved both my girl and me in two ocassions:

- the first one we were traveling at high speed and suddenly a pretty big dog almost of the size of a calf decided to jump onto the road, that was totally unexpected and my immediate reaction was panic braking at both ends and the system did his job flawlessly, we stopped perfectly without touching the animal or loosing control of the bike, just the scary and oh sh** moment.

- the second one I was coming home from work, late at night, the road was completely wet and from nowhere a cab without any rear light was in front of me, since I had no time or space to change my position I grabbed both brakes activating the system and I stopped perfectly and safe, no slides, no undesired movements nothing of that, only once again the scary and oh sh** moment.

When the ABS gets activated you can feel the vibration on the levers and a kind of "forth and back or down and up" movement of the bike - sorry I don't really know how to describe it -, I would say it feels something like a damn fast "it's braking it's not braking, it's braking it's not braking and so on".

Fortunately when I got the bike I was curious enough to test hard braking to activate the system on both dry and wet :D so the feeling was not new to me or my girl.

I have had many bikes with ABS and absolutely love it. ON the road that is.

I did have a very fun indecent on my BMW R1150GS one time descending a wet grassy hill. Of course on the wet grass traction was not very good and the ABS thought the wheels were locking up and kept releasing the brakes. It was a fast ride down that hill for sure. :eek:

Had I the forethought to turn the ABS off before attempting this feat things would have turned out much better.

So I agree with the original poster. ABS is a great thing to have on the road but I firmly believe you should be able to turn it off when in slick conditions.

I agree with you 100% with only one exception. If and when you (speaking to the entire forum not you personally) have that panic mode stop that has to be made as if your life depends on it, as we all will at some time, then ABS can be a real life saver.

It is kind of like that commercial on TV that in an accident the best thing to do is shut off the car, unlock the doors, and turn on the flashers. Yes given the time that is the thing to do but in the micro seconds that reality takes you cannot function that quickly.

This is why I am all for ABS systems that can be turned off so that the rider can decide the advantages and risks involved in doing so.

As to the question of stopping distance using ABS vs. not using it, I think that really depends on the traction situation. With decent traction I would believe that ABS would get you stopped quicker. In lower traction situations it might be a toss up. In very low traction situations I think the human is better equipped to handle it than the computer. DAMHIK. :D I don't actually have the data to back this up and it is just my own personal opinion.

According to Wikipedia (and the references cited therein) a modern ABS controlled vehicle is able to stop in 'good' traction (ie. concrete, asphalt, pavement, etc.) as fast or faster than a non-ABS controlled vehicle and with a statistically higher chance of avoiding an accident.

In 'bad' traction environments (ie. snow, sand, mud, etc.) ABS controlled vehicles actually increase the distance required to stop... Although Wikipedia states there are some vehicles (no examples) that have an off-road ABS capability that slows down the brake/release sequences to allow the wheel(s) to plow in like non-ABS systems...

For braking in a straight line on very wet tarmac, my opinion is that ABS will out-brake almost any experienced rider on a non-ABS equipped bike. For me this is really the MOST useful application of the technology.

There may be a few supermen out there who can beat ABS, but it'll be during a test, where they are prepared to brake at a certain point and fully ready for it. On the road this isn't realistic at all. You have less than seconds to decide if you brake, brake harder/less, steer to avoid what's in front of you, avoid what's in the lanes next to you if you do decide to steer, is the guy behind you going to stop in time? etc etc etc....

If you are a good rider you should be leaving enough distance to stop safely in whatever conditions you are in, and have total road awareness anyway. It takes such a small fraction of a second for multiple things to happen.

All the ABS 'tests' focus on slamming on the brakes when you reach a cone, measuring the braking distance in a straight line, and indicating the difference between with ABS and without. But what if you HAVE TO stop within a certain distance or you smash into the vehicle/bicycle/pedestrian in front of you?

It's useful, but it's not an excuse for not practicing emergency stops, or thinking you can ride closer to the vehicle in front as your ABS will save you etc.

Off road, it seems obvious that ABS isn't going to help. Locking/spinning the rear wheel can be an effective steering technique! Use you engine braking to control speed on a decent.
